Considers the work of American modernist Marsden Hartley (1877-1943) during the time he spent in Nova Scotia in 1935-1936. Contains some of Hartley's original writings. Chapters include Marsden Hartley's Search For The Father[land]; Letters From Marsden Hartley to Adelaide Kuntz (1935-1936); Cleophus And His Own, The Making of A Narrative; Marsden Hartley's Journal Entries, Nova Scotio, 1936; CLEOPHUS AND HIS OWN, A North Atlantic Tragedy; Related poems. Sunning to spine. Text is clean. Numerous illustrations in B&W and colour throughout. Marsden Hartley was perhaps the most important North American Modernist of the first half of the 20th century. This volume brings together for the first time the paintings, drawings, poetry, letters and journal entries by Hartley from two periods spent with the Mason family in Lunenburg County, Nova Scotia in 1935 and 1936.
